关于Dell工作站笔记本BIOS/芯片组RAID 1的故障检测、数据保护及告警机制的技术问询
关于Dell工作站笔记本BIOS/芯片组RAID 1的故障检测、数据保护及告警机制的技术问询
嗨,我来帮你梳理下Dell笔记本BIOS级RAID 1(镜像)在你说的这种场景下的具体表现,都是实打实的实操经验总结:
一、故障检测逻辑
RAID 1的核心是双盘镜像,针对你说的「某个位置无法存字节」的情况,检测主要通过这几个途径:
- 实时写入校验:每次写数据时,控制器会同时往两块SSD写入相同内容,写完后会立刻校验两块盘的写入结果。如果其中一块盘的某个位置写入失败,控制器会瞬间捕捉到这个错误,判定该盘对应区域异常。
- 后台一致性校验:大部分Dell芯片组RAID会定期(一般可在BIOS里设置周期)自动对比两块盘的所有数据块,哪怕写入当时没触发错误,后续某个盘的扇区悄悄损坏(比如SSD的坏块),也能被揪出来,发现数据不一致的情况。
- S.M.A.R.T.数据联动:现代SSD本身自带S.M.A.R.T.监测,会记录坏扇区计数、写入错误率、剩余寿命等指标。RAID控制器会实时读取这些数据,一旦某项指标超过预设阈值,就会触发异常检测。
二、数据保护机制
一旦检测到单盘的某个位置无法写入/已损坏,RAID 1会这么保护你的数据:
- 即时切换冗余路径:因为两块盘是镜像关系,只要另一块盘状态正常,控制器会直接调用正常盘上的对应数据,你日常使用完全不会感觉到异常(除非整个盘挂了,进入降级模式)。
- 坏块标记与重映射:控制器会立即标记出故障扇区,后续不再往这个区域写数据;同时会利用SSD本身的备用块,把本该写到故障扇区的数据重写到备用区域,再同步到另一块盘,保证镜像一致性。
- 后台数据修复:如果是一致性校验发现的数据不一致,控制器会以「状态正常的盘」的数据为基准,自动修复故障盘上的对应块,确保两块盘的数据始终同步——当然,前提是只有一块盘出问题,要是两块盘同时出故障,RAID也无力回天。
三、告警方式
Dell的BIOS级RAID会通过多个渠道提醒你故障:
- 开机BIOS提示:如果RAID阵列进入降级或异常状态,开机时会在进入系统前弹出醒目的警告(一般是黄/红色文字),比如「RAID Array Degraded」,还会明确指出是哪块盘出了问题。
- 系统端工具告警:安装Dell官方的工具(比如Dell Command | Monitor、OpenManage)后,系统托盘会弹出通知提示,打开工具还能看到详细的故障信息,比如错误类型、故障盘的位置和编号。
- 硬件/蜂鸣提示:部分Dell高端工作站笔记本会在检测到RAID故障时发出蜂鸣告警,有些机型的指示灯(比如硬盘状态灯)也会闪烁异常(比如红色频闪)。
- RAID日志记录:你可以开机时按对应快捷键(一般是Ctrl+R,或者进BIOS后找RAID配置界面)进入RAID控制器的管理页面,里面会详细记录所有故障事件的时间、类型和细节,方便排查。
最后补充一句:RAID 1确实能很好保护两次备份之间的新增数据,但它不是备份——要是你误删文件、中了病毒,RAID会把这些操作也同步到另一块盘,所以月度备份还是不能丢哦。
备注:内容来源于stack exchange,提问作者kackle123




